Zimbabwe head coach, Michael Nees, has revealed that his team were delayed and lost some couple of hours ahead of their 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ifier against Nigeria on Tuesday.
Nees said this while disclosing that his team faced some travel disruptions as their flight was cancelled.
The Super Eagles of Nigeria will host Zimbabwe in the World Cup qualifier at the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ium on Tuesday evening.
